LATINE STUDENTS NAVIGATE FINANCIAL PRESSURES, SOCIAL AND POLITICAL CHALLENGES: STUDY REVEALS

Published

on

The 3rd Annual Dating App-Led Research Study Highlights Inflation’s Grip on Gen Z Latines, Evolving Views on Immigration, War, and Rising Mental Health Concerns

DALLAS, Aug. 8, 2024 /PRNewswire/ — Match Group’s Chispa, the #1 dating app made for Latin singles in the United States, in collaboration with the Center for Multicultural Science, releases the highly anticipated third annual “Latine in College 2024” study. This comprehensive study provides critical insights into the experiences and perspectives of Hispanic college students aged 18-24, shedding light on the impact of current economic, social, and political issues on their lives.

Latino students represent most of the nation’s growth in college degree attainment, according to a recent Excelencia in Education report. Latinos accounted for the vast majority, 79%, of the 4% overall increase in degree attainment over the last five years. “The significant strides Latinos are making in college degree attainment are commendable, but it’s crucial to recognize the challenges they continue to navigate,” said Dr. Jake Beniflah, Executive Director of the Center for Multicultural Science. “This year’s Latine in College Study with Chispa underscores the complex realities that Latinx college students face today, from financial burdens to evolving social dynamics.”

Conducted in June 2024 with a nationally representative sample of 1,040 Hispanic college students – both dating app and non-app users – this study aims to understand the myriad challenges faced by Gen Z Latine students today.

Key Findings Include:

Side Hustle Generation: Gen Z Latines and Impact of Inflation
The overall well being of today’s college-age Latine is significantly impacted by financial pressures. Due to inflation:

58% worry about paying for college tuition, a significant concern that underscores the financial burdens on students. 49% have a side hustle not aligned with their academic goals.41% feel more burdened by debt than ever before. 45% less willing to pick up the full tab and 39% less willing to split the bill.63% of students spend more time connecting virtually before meeting in person, indicating a shift towards more cost-effective dating practices.58% have considered dating someone well-off due to financial pressures, and 55% have considered dating someone older.

Immigration and Dating: Love Knows No Borders
Immigration issues deeply affect the lives and relationships of college students, intertwining with their personal beliefs and family dynamics.

41% believe their families would approve of them dating an undocumented immigrant, indicating a degree of familial acceptance.69% oppose mass deportation, reflecting strong humanitarian concerns.41% stress about a loved one potentially being deported, showing the personal impact of immigration policies.

Global Conflict and War: Campus Divisions Deepen
The impact of global conflict and war is profoundly felt by college students, affecting their mental health, social relationships, and campus life.

51% of students set boundaries to protect their mental health from negative news, and 68% doubt a safer future, indicating significant concerns about global security.33% have cut ties with people in their lives over differing views on the Israel-Hamas conflict, highlighting the impact that global conflicts can have on personal relationships.51% believe colleges should take stronger stances on safety and hate speech, while 44% have witnessed hate speech.

Future Outlook and Politics: Are Young Latinos Eyeing an Exit Post-Graduation?
The perspectives of Gen Z Latinos on politics and the future reveal a mix of optimism and uncertainty. While a majority are hopeful about the future for Latinos, many express concerns about the direction of the country.

36% plan to move out of the country after graduation due to concerns about the future, reflecting a significant sense of uncertainty.59% are optimistic about the future for Latinos, yet 49% believe the country is headed in the wrong direction.44% believe the country will be worse off in four years, yet 41% feel it is better off today than four years ago.

Affirmative Action: Do Gen Z Latinos Find Affirmative Action Unfair?
Gen Z Latinos hold diverse and nuanced views on affirmative action with opinions about diversity, fairness, and the impact of policies aimed at ensuring equal opportunities.

49% support affirmative action to ensure diversity. 48% believe affirmative action should also include groups like LGBTQ+.35% observe less diversity in the freshman class since the Supreme Court’s reversal.51% think affirmative action should not be solely based on race or ethnicity.44% view affirmative action as unfair to some students with 39% believing it perpetuates stereotypes. 38% say it would alter their perception of a classmate’s capabilities if they benefited from affirmative action.

BinBase Expands 2026 BIN Dataset with Instant Payout Intelligence for iGaming, Gambling, and Cross-Border Transfers

Published

on

By

BinBase updates its 2026 dataset with specialized Fast Funds, Visa Direct, and Mastercard MoneySend indicators to help iGaming operators and payout platforms execute seamless, instant card disbursements.

MIAMI, July 23, 2026 /PRNewswire-PRWeb/ — BinBase, a global provider of payment routing intelligence and card issuing data, has introduced specialized instant payout indicators as part of its upgraded 2026 BIN Database. Tailored for iGaming operators, online gambling platforms, crypto-to-fiat ramps, and payout aggregators, the updated dataset helps platform engineers streamline real-time card disbursements and Push-to-Card (P2C) transactions.

In high-velocity sectors such as online betting and gaming, instantaneous player payouts are a primary driver of customer retention. However, executing Push-to-Card transactions through protocols like Visa Direct and Mastercard MoneySend requires knowing whether the receiving card issuer supports Fast Funds for specific merchant category codes (MCCs). Attempting instant payouts on non-eligible cards leads to declined transactions, elevated processing fees, and poor user experiences.

The 2026 BinBase release solves this operational bottleneck by delivering dedicated attributes for real-time fund disbursements:

Fast Funds Eligibility: Granular indicators identifying domestic and cross-border Fast Funds support across global Visa and Mastercard ranges.Online Gambling Fast Funds (OG FF): Dedicated flags specifically identifying card ranges authorized to receive real-time gambling and betting payouts.Mastercard MoneySend & Visa Direct Indicators: Precise protocol compatibility markers (MS Ind & MT Ind) ensuring push transactions are routed only to eligible recipient cards.Direct Debit & Pull-Funds Support: Indicators for recurring collections and account-funding transactions.

Walnut Coding’s Young Coders Serve as ‘Instructors’ at Huawei Cloud Developer Training Camp

Published

on

By

Ages 8 and 15, students showcase AI-era project-building skills from concept to working application

BEIJING, July 23, 2026 /PRNewswire/ — Walnut Coding (the “Company”), a leading online platform for youth coding education, said two of its students – ages 8 and 15 – have joined the “instructor” lineup at Huawei Cloud Developer Training Camp, making them among the youngest “instructors” in the program’s history. The Company cites the pair as a prime example of how young learners can combine coding fundamentals with AI tools to turn ideas into working applications.

The two students, Bolin Du, 8, and Peiqi Gao, 15, built working applications using Huawei Cloud CodeArts, an AI coding assistant, then presented the projects to the training camp themselves – walking the audience through their design choices, technical builds, and debugging process.

The move lands at a moment when AI coding tools are forcing a rethink across the education sector. Tools that can generate functioning code from a plain-language prompt have undercut the traditional argument for teaching children to program – that they need the skill to build things themselves. Walnut Coding’s answer is that the more valuable skill now is judgment – knowing what problem to solve, breaking it into parts, and determining whether an AI’s output actually works.

Gao built a travel-planning application that generates routes, itineraries, and recommendations based on user input, handling the project end to end, from requirements and design through coding and debugging. Du, the younger of the two, built an interactive calendar application, using HTML for page structure, CSS for visual design, and JavaScript for interactive features. Both students then took on an instructor’s role at the camp, presenting their project goals and technical implementation to the audience – a step Walnut Coding says separated the work from a typical classroom assignment.

These were not classroom exercises but working projects, built and presented inside a professional developer-training environment. The experience demanded more from both students than simply producing something functional – they needed to articulate their reasoning, defend technical choices, and refine the final result under scrutiny. Their participation signals a broader shift underway in what youth coding education can deliver.

AI is making code generation easier, but it is also redrawing which skills actually matter. A student who relies only on one-click generation may get a rough prototype quickly, but still struggle to spot logical flaws, judge whether the output is reliable, or turn an abstract idea into a product that actually works. Students with programming foundations, by contrast, are better positioned to define requirements, evaluate what the AI produces, correct its errors, and treat the technology as a tool rather than a shortcut to lean on.

MOREH Showcases High-Performance LLM Inference on AMD GPUs at AMD Advancing AI 2026

Published

on

By

SAN FRANCISCO, July 23, 2026 /PRNewswire/ — Moreh, an AI infrastructure software company, led by CEO Gangwon Jo, participated in AMD Advancing AI 2026, AMD’s flagship annual AI event held in San Francisco on July 22–23 (local time), where it demonstrated its distributed inference solution, the MoAI Inference Framework, running on AMD GPUs.

At the event, Moreh presented a live demonstration of the GLM-5.1 large language model (LLM) powered by the MoAI Inference Framework on a system equipped with 32 AMD Instinct™ MI300X GPUs across four nodes. Visitors experienced the chatbot firsthand, evaluating its response speed and service quality while observing performance across a range of real-world use cases.

Unlike conventional demonstrations that simply run an AI model, Moreh’s showcase displayed key inference service metrics in real time, including GPU utilization, Tokens Per Second (TPS), Time To First Token (TTFT), and Time Per Output Token (TPOT). This enabled attendees to directly verify both inference performance and GPU resource efficiency in a production-like service environment.

Global AI industry leaders and enterprise customers attending the event expressed strong interest in the system’s fast response times and stable performance. In particular, the live deployment of the computationally demanding GLM-5.1 model on AMD GPUs at production-grade service levels received positive feedback from visitors.

Moreh’s MoAI Inference Framework is widely recognized as the world’s first commercially deployed distributed inference solution built for the AMD ecosystem. Its distributed inference and heterogeneous computing technologies are designed to dramatically reduce AI service costs, enabling broader adoption of AI worldwide. The technology addresses one of the industry’s biggest challenges-the rapidly rising infrastructure and service costs caused by increasingly larger AI models-by delivering a more efficient inference infrastructure.
